I am cc'ying to Gianny (hope I got the right address), but I'd still like to keep the thread public.

Since the response from others (Matt) was essentially "JPA QL support is not planned", and we need it now, I already started working on the parser on Cayenne side using JavaCC (I know TranQL uses antlr, but for Cayenne parser it made sense to stick with JavaCC if only to avoid extra runtime lib dependencies). I have the basic grammar in place, and hopefully should check it in soon. If there are any ideas or comments, or a desire to make it reusable outside Cayenne, let me know.
